Linux服务器使用jexus部署ASP.NET项目

首先

1、我们首先要连上我们得linux服务器,我是通过vscode扩展Remote - SSH链接的。
2、登陆上你的root用户,打开新的终端开始敲命令了
3、输入curl https://jexus.org/release/x64/install.sh|sh回车走起,安装jexus成功会出现下面;

[root@VM-24-10-centos /]# curl https://jexus.org/release/x64/install.sh|sh
  % Total    % Received % Xferd  Average Speed   Time    Time     Time  Current
                                 Dload  Upload   Total   Spent    Left  Speed
100   444  100   444    0     0    841      0 --:--:-- --:--:-- --:--:--   840
--2022-01-21 17:17:43--  https://linuxdot.net/down/jexus-6.4.x-x64.tar.gz
Resolving linuxdot.net (linuxdot.net)... 121.40.24.200
Connecting to linuxdot.net (linuxdot.net)|121.40.24.200|:443... connected.
HTTP request sent, awaiting response... 200 OK
Length: 32225977 (31M) [application/x-gzip]
Saving to: ‘jexus-6.4.x-x64.tar.gz’

100%[=================================================================================================>] 32,225,977  1.09MB/s   in 28s    

2022-01-21 17:18:11 (1.11 MB/s) - ‘jexus-6.4.x-x64.tar.gz’ saved [32225977/32225977]

后面有安装的文件什么的。。。省略了

4、继续输入命令:cd /usr/jexus 进入jexus的安装目录,继续输入LL查看文件

[root@VM-24-10-centos /]# cd /usr/jexus
[root@VM-24-10-centos jexus]# ll
total 5768
-rwxr-xr-x 1 root root      84 Aug 11 23:09 cert-sync
lrwxrwxrwx 1 root root       4 Jul  2  2021 csc -> jwss
-rw-r--r-- 1 root root    1015 Jul  2  2021 def.py
-rwxr-xr-x 1 root root     418 Jul  2  2021 dotrun
-rwxr-xr-x 1 root root    2656 Dec 22 16:29 jws
-rw-r--r-- 1 root root      37 Jul  2  2021 JwsAspd.exe
-rwxr-xr-x 1 root root  340096 Dec 20 00:31 JwsAspd.exe.so
-rw-r--r-- 1 root root     687 Jul  2  2021 jws.conf
-rwxr-xr-x 1 root root  516712 Dec 20 00:31 jwsHttpd.exe.so
-rwxr-xr-x 1 root root  126448 Dec 20 00:31 jwsLog.exe.so
-rwxr-xr-x 1 root root 4851216 Dec 20 00:31 jwss
-rw-r--r-- 1 root root     290 Jul  2  2021 jws.service
drwxr-xr-x 2 root root    4096 Dec 22 16:30 log
lrwxrwxrwx 1 root root       4 Jul  2  2021 mcs -> jwss
-rw-r--r-- 1 root root    3810 Jul  2  2021 mime.conf
-rwxr-xr-x 1 root root      79 Jul  2  2021 mozroots
-rw-r--r-- 1 root root     211 Jan 21 17:18 os.def
drwxr-xr-x 5 root root    4096 Jul  2  2021 runtime
drwxr-xr-x 2 root root    4096 Jul  2  2021 siteconf
-rw-r--r-- 1 root root     753 Jul  2  2021 state4.conf
-rw-r--r-- 1 root root       5 Jan 21 14:37 state.pid

5、输入命令:./jws -v 查看版本号;

[root@VM-24-10-centos jexus]# ./jws -v

Runtime: mono:6.8.0.123-x86_64, 2020.09.04

Jexus/6.4.2021.1217 Linux

6、输入命令:cd siteconf 进入jexus站点的配置目录,也可以直接使用vscode打开目录
在这里插入图片描述

7、对jexus站点的配置文件default文件进行修改;

port=80    # jexus WEB服务器侦听端口(必填。当然可以是其它端口)
root=/ /var/www/defalut  # 网站URL根路径,defalut文件夹用来放你的发布后的文件
#默认应该是没有这个文件,直接用vscode创建文件夹,移进去就可以了

hosts=*   # 网站域名(建议填写),可以用泛域名,比如:*.mysite.cn
#有域名就填写就行了,*默认直接数据服务器地址就可以了

在这里插入图片描述
8、输入命令:sudo ./jws start 启动jexus,相关的命令:

启动:sudo ./jws start [指定的文件名](可填可不填,不填就是全部)

停止:sudo ./jws stop  [指定的文件名](可填可不填,不填就是全部)

重启:sudo ./jws restart	[指定的文件名](可填可不填,不填就是全部)

9、直接在浏览器器输入你的域名或服务器地址就出现了
在这里插入图片描述

  • 2
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值